At Babcock we’re working to create a safe and secure world, together, and if you join us, you can play your part as a CNC Machinist at our Devonport Royal Dockyard site.

Overview

The role is to manufacture high-precision components to exacting specifications within a highly regulated environment, contributing to critical defence infrastructure while developing specialist skills in a world-class engineering setting.

Responsibilities
  • Interpret and manufacture components from technical drawings, ensuring precision and adherence to specifications
  • Program CNC machines directly from drawings or patterns to support bespoke or complex production tasks
  • Set machines based on manufacturing plans, ensuring optimal tooling and operational readiness
  • Conduct conformity checks to validate that finished components meet required quality and dimensional standards
  • Operate CNC milling or turning machines

This role is full time, 35 hours per week and is based on site at Devonport Royal Dockyard.

Essential experience
  • Proven experience operating CNC turning or milling machines in a precision manufacturing environment
  • Skilled in programming and running multi-axis CNC turning centres, ensuring efficiency and accuracy
  • Hands-on experience with Siemens and/or Mazak CNC control systems, with the ability to adapt to specific tooling and interface requirements
Qualifications
  • Level 3 in CNC programming, operating and/or machining
Security Clearance

The successful candidate must be able to achieve and maintain Security Check (SC) security clearance for this role.

Many of the positions within our company are subject to national security clearance and Trade Control restrictions. This means that your eligibility for certain roles may be affected by your place of birth, nationality, current or former citizenship, and any residency you hold or have held.
